Abstract:
Disclosed are display panels and display devices. The display panel comprises a base layer which includes a first region and a second region having a first sub-region and a second sub-region, first pixels in the first region, and second pixels in the first sub-region. Each of the first and second pixels includes a pixel electrode, an emission layer on the pixel electrode, and a common electrode on the emission layer. The pixel electrode is shifted relative to the emission layer in a direction away from the second sub-region.
Abstract:
A display device is provided. The display device includes a substrate including a display area, an opening area disposed in the display area, a first non-display area at least partially surrounding the display area, and a second non-display area at least partially surrounding the opening area. A display layer is disposed in the display area. An encapsulating substrate covers the display layer and has an opening corresponding to the opening area. A sealing portion is disposed between the encapsulating substrate and the substrate. The sealing portion is disposed in the opening area and connects the encapsulating substrate to the substrate. A partition wall is disposed between the substrate and the sealing portion.
Abstract:
A display device includes: a substrate including a first area, a second area, and a third area; a first pixel circuit in the first area, and a first display element connected to the first pixel circuit; a second display element in the second area; a second pixel circuit in the third area; a connection wiring between the substrate and the second display element and connecting the second display element to the second pixel circuit; a first conductive layer in the first area; and a first protective layer including a same material as the connection wiring and on the first conductive layer.
Abstract:
A display apparatus is described that includes a substrate having a display area and a sensor area, wherein the sensor area includes a transmission area; a plurality of first opposite electrodes arranged to correspond to the display area; and a plurality of second opposite electrodes arranged to correspond to the sensor area and surround the transmission area, wherein a shape of each of the plurality of first opposite electrodes is different from a shape of each of the plurality of second opposite electrodes.
Abstract:
A display panel includes: a substrate comprising a main display area and an auxiliary display area comprising a first pixel area, a second pixel area, and a transmission area; a first pixel in the first pixel area and comprising a first pixel electrode, a first opposite electrode, and a first intermediate layer between the first pixel electrode and the first opposite electrode; a second pixel in the second pixel area and comprising a second pixel electrode, a second opposite electrode, and a second intermediate layer between the second pixel electrode and the second opposite electrode; a pixel-defining layer on the first pixel electrode and the second pixel electrode and having a first opening and a second opening through which centers of the first pixel electrode and the second pixel electrode are respectively exposed; and a first barrier wall on the pixel-defining layer.
Abstract:
A display apparatus includes: a plurality of first display elements at a first display area; a plurality of first pixel circuits at the first display area, and electrically connected to the plurality of first display elements, respectively; a plurality of second display elements at a second display area; a plurality of second pixel circuits located along a first direction at a non-display area, and electrically connected to the plurality of second display elements, respectively; and a data line electrically connected to at least one first pixel circuit from among the plurality of first pixel circuits that is located along a second direction crossing the first direction at the first display area, and to at least one second pixel circuit from among the plurality of second pixel circuits. The plurality of second pixel circuits are spaced from the plurality of second display elements in a plan view.
Abstract:
A flexible display device may include a substrate and a display unit provided over the substrate. The substrate may include: a first base layer, a second base layer provided over the first base layer, and a first barrier layer provided between the first and second base layers. A face of the first base layer is larger than a face of the second base layer and is parallel to the face of the second base layer.
Abstract:
A TFT array substrate, OLED display including the same, and a manufacturing method of the OLED display are disclosed. In one aspect, the TFT array substrate includes a substrate and a TFT formed over the substrate. The TFT includes an active layer, a gate electrode, a source electrode, a drain electrode, a first insulating layer interposed between the gate electrode and the source and drain electrodes. Each of the source and drain electrodes is interposed between the active layer and the first insulating layer. The TFT array substrate also includes a capacitor formed over the substrate and having lower and upper electrodes and a pixel electrode electrically connected to the TFT.

Abstract:
A display apparatus includes: a substrate including a main display area, a component area, and a peripheral area; a main pixel circuit and a main display element connected to the main pixel circuit, the main pixel circuit and the main display element being disposed on the main display area; an auxiliary display element disposed on the component area; an auxiliary pixel circuit arranged on the peripheral area; and a connection line connecting the auxiliary display element to the auxiliary pixel circuit. The auxiliary display element includes an auxiliary pixel electrode that is at least partially round. The auxiliary pixel electrode has an asymmetrical shape with a contact portion at one side thereof. The contact portion is connected to the connection line.
